I have received a replacement phone as my previous unit was damaged.  I cannot turn off the old unit.

How do I transfer data from my old phone to the new phone and then activate the new phone?

IF you have the SIM card from the old phone, and if it is the same size, you can simply put the old SIM in the new phone and turn on the new phone.  Then log in with the same Google account; anythingyou had backed up to Google will sync.

If you used Verizon cloud, or another cloud service for backup, log in to that service.  If you did not use any backup or cloud, then you won't be able to retrieve any of your stuff. (Contacts, photos, etc.)

In the case where the SIM is not the same size, then you can get a replacement SIM of the correct size at a corporate Verizon store, or have one mailed to you by calling Customer service.  They are free.
